It's more of a branding issue than straight advertising. That's like asking why Nike bothers to advertise anymore. Nike doesn't even make their products, they contract them out. All they do is sell the Nike name. So, in a sense, GM is promoting more the Corvette namesake and lifestyle and less the actual product.
